Tackling Academic Texts with Annotation & Close Reading
In this interactive one-hour class, high school students will learn essential strategies to comprehend and analyze academic texts with confidence.

📖 What Will Be Taught?

Ms. AJ will guide students through key reading strategies to enhance understanding, including:
✔️ Active Reading – Engaging with the text to improve focus and retention.
✔️ Annotation Techniques – Marking key ideas, questions, and themes.
✔️ Close Reading – Examining details for deeper comprehension.
✔️ Summarizing & Skimming – Identifying main ideas and filtering essential information.

🧑‍🏫 How Will I Teach?
✅ Step-by-step demonstrations of annotation and reading strategies.
✅ Guided practice with short academic texts.
✅ Engaging discussions to analyze key ideas and themes.

By the end of class, students will:
✔️ Apply annotation and close reading techniques to academic texts.
✔️ Improve comprehension of complex material.
✔️ Feel more confident tackling challenging readings in high school and beyond.
